Default Contact Permissions Setup


By default, Telegram requests access to your telephone contacts upon set up or first launch of certain features. Accepting this permission permits instant syncing, with the app itemizing all your Telegram contacts seamlessly. However, this default comes with trade-offs—users have to weigh the quick convenience towards potential privacy compromises.



Adjusting Permissions on Mobile Operating Systems


Telegram customers can manage contact access by navigating to their device’s settings—on iOS or Android. Revoking or granting entry here influences Telegram’s ability to sync contacts in real-time. A denied permission means Telegram won’t routinely counsel contacts or match telephone numbers, potentially slowing communication but enhancing privateness. Educating users on this control promotes transparency and autonomy over digital id administration.



Telegram’s Internal Privacy Settings for Contacts


Within the Telegram app itself, customers can refine how their contact data is shared. Privacy settings offer options to cover the cellphone quantity from non-contacts, limit who can discover them by phone quantity, and block unknown users from messaging. These in-app controls complement permission administration at the working system level, giving an additional layer of safety for managing interpersonal interactions.
